### Checklist Item 7 — Signed Contracts Transfer (Marlow Point → Ashgate Office)

Confirm the sealed document case containing the signed Orvallis contracts is collected from the records cabinet at Marlow Point before 09:00. Verify the tamper strip is intact and photograph it before release. The case must remain with the driver at all times — no intermediate stops, no shared loads. On arrival at Ashgate, only the designated receiver may accept it, and the transfer must be logged in the run sheet. Pass the courier this instruction at hand-over.

dispatch memo: the istwyn norwyn courier leaves the lamael kaswyn briwyn tamix jorael gorix zoreth holir ledger at gate 3079 under passcode 677723

FACILITIES TICKET — Night Shift Advisory

While the Harrowgate Annex undergoes renovation, all after-hours staff at Meridell Logistics must use the temporary portacabin entrance on the east loading yard. The main lobby doors are alarmed and must not be opened between 22:00 and 06:00. Sign the paper log inside the cabin before proceeding to the warehouse corridor. The temporary door reader accepts the following pass code.

badge for hahog-kajop: bdg-OOCJJ-0

Subject: Inventory reconciliation job — review request

Hi Coralbridge team,

The nightly reconciliation job now compares our Stockhaven ledger against your warehouse counts at 02:00 and writes discrepancies to the shared mismatch queue. Please review the diff logic in the attached branch: we round fractional units down and flag anything over a 2% variance for manual review. Tolerances are configurable per SKU class. To run the job against the Coralbridge sandbox, authenticate with the bearer token below.

portal login ticket: eyJhbGciOiJIUzI1NiIsInR5cCI6IkpXVCJ9.eyJzdWIiOiI1UzNVIIn0.fZxK7GgI